Output 66a61138d1cf7c6bf6c590a523b58b28dd2a653b39c6a316f4c6abffcc53fcbf:1

value
1062270
script pubkey
OP_0 OP_PUSHBYTES_20 0688580d2efa7b604ee30b7a78a6000fb1d86246
address
ltc1qq6y9srfwlfakqnhrpda83fsqp7cascjxmpuygy
transaction
66a61138d1cf7c6bf6c590a523b58b28dd2a653b39c6a316f4c6abffcc53fcbf
spent
true